> A qualified yes. I upgraded my i386/i810 system at work while X was
> still running, and when I went to restart X the system hung (unpingable,
> no logs anywhere of what went wrong). However, once I rebooted the new
> version ran smoothly for the rest of the day, so if nothing particular
> changed that might affect i810 cards then this incident could probably
> be put down to cosmic rays.
> 
> In my tests, 'apt-get dist-upgrade' from potato no longer wants to
> remove xbase-clients. Thanks!

The same thing happened to me.  It hung on the first reboot(first time I
restarted the X server since the upgrade).  It was totally dead.  I had
to force the reboot.  Then when it came back up I told it to kill the x
server from the start.  Then I realized that I had made some
modifications by hand to the config files.  I went back in a did a
dpkg-reconfigure on the x server.  I fixed the problem and then did a
startx.  Everything went fine.  I thought it was something to do with my
screw up, but if someone else is expierinceing it then perhaps its a bug
of some sort.  I can downgrade and try the upgrade again if branden
wants me too.  I have the time if anyone has a question.
